I explain exactly what went wrong on the flip, the diagnosis (broken big toe on the right, navicular fracture on the left), and how it instantly blew up summer plans that included an adventure race and a packed training calendar. Instead of pretending I’m fine, I talk honestly about the sadness, frustration, and “sad boy” vibes that came with suddenly needing crutches and having my routine ripped away.From there, I zoom out into the bigger lesson: when you’ve been athletic your whole life, your identity gets wrapped up in what your body can do, and an injury can feel like someone just pulled the plug on who you are. Sitting in the plunge, I walk through how I’m trying to navigate that tension—honoring that it sucks, while also choosing to control what I can: nutrition, upper‑body training, mobility, rehab, mindset, and staying useful at home and in the business.
